


AEG Expands European Festival Portfolio With We Love Green Deal
The live event giant will work with the environmentally conscious festival to further its sustainability efforts
AEG, the major global event company, has launched a strategic partnership with We Love Green, a music festival based in Paris that is widely celebrated for its sustainable practices.
We Love Green:
The festival’s production uses 100% renewable energy.
The event won the Green Operation Award by Yourope in 2024.
It has also received the mark of “Outstanding” for over ten years from the UK non-governmental organization (NGO), A Greener Future.
This NGO audits festivals onsite to assess their sustainability merits.
The partnership:
Combat, an independent media organization based in France, is also involved in the deal.
According to a press release, this new collaboration between AEG, Combat, and We Love Green aims to “strengthen the festival’s ambitions by providing the resources to grow, expand its international reach, and continue exploring new sustainable cultural formats, while preserving its artistic vision and environmental mission.”
What they said:
Jim King, CEO, AEG Presents UK & European Festivals: “We Love Green is a premium and sustainable event with an identity that – alongside Rock En Seine, All Points East and Lido – fits perfectly into our overall European festival strategy: connecting our marquee festivals to create high-value summer routings for artists. We’re delighted to be partnering with them and excited for what’s to come.”
